General Information

DOB:
Comments: Andrew's involvement in the Computer Industry began in 1979 when, after leaving school, he began work as a COBOL programmer on mainframes. It was here that he wrote his first game "Space Chase" which he and his colleagues would play in their spare time. After working on games for 8 bit systems, where he gained many plaudits, his first 16 bit project was to convert Rainbow Islands from the arcade machines to the Amiga and Atari ST. An immediate hit; his success on these machines was just about assured and he didn't disappoint. Andrew moved back to commercial programming at Eurobase Systems Ltd when Graftgold ceased trading. He is a Senior Programmer working on client / server database applications for the insurance market. BOO! :(

Game Credits


Game TitleSystemPublisherDateRemarks
Space Chase Mainframe --- 1979 Non Commercial
3D Space Wars Spectrum Hewson 1983  
3D Lunattack C64 Hewson 1984  
3D Seiddab Attack Spectrum Hewson 1984  
Gribbly's Day Out C64 Hewson 1985  
Paradroid C64 Hewson 1985  
Uridium C64 Hewson 1985  
Alleykat C64 Hewson 1986  
Uridium+ C64 Hewson 1987  
Morpheus C64 Rainbird 1987  
Intensity C64 Firebird 1988  
Rainbow Islands Amiga / ST Ocean 1989  
Gribbly's Special Day Out C64 Hewson 1989  
Heavy Metal Paradroid C64 Hewson 1990  
Paradroid Competitive Edition C64 Hewson 1990  
Paradroid '90 Amiga Graftgold 1990  
Simulcra Amiga / ST MicroStyle 1990  
Ivan "Iron Man" Stewart's Super Off Road Racer C64 / CPC / Spectrum / Amiga / ST / PC Virgin 1990  
Realms Amiga / ST / PC Virgin 1991  
Fire and Ice: The Adventures of Cool Coyote Amiga / PC Renegade 1992  
Uridium 2 Amiga Renegade 1993  
Empire Soccer '94 Amiga Empire 1994  
Virocop Amiga Renegade 1995  
MotoX PC / PS Warner / GTi 1996  
Hardcorps PC / PS Perfect 1996 Unpublished
Bubble Bobble also feat Rainbow Islands PC / PS Acclaim 1996
